2-(9-chloroindolo[3,2-b]quinoxalin-6-yl)-N-[1-(4-methylphenyl)ethylideneamino]acetamide

Also Known As: 6H-Indolo[2,3-b]quinoxaline-6-aceticacid, 9-chloro-, 2-[1-(4-methylphenyl)ethylidene]hydrazide

CAS: 116990-02-4
Molecular Formula C25H20ClN5O
Molecular Weight 441.14 g/mol
LogP 5.23992
Topological Polar Surface Area 72.17 Ų
Hydrogen Bond Donors 1
Hydrogen Bond Acceptors 4
Rotatable Bonds 4
Exact Mass 441.13565
Heavy Atoms 32
Complexity 1519.0448

Chemical Identifiers

CAS Number 116990-02-4
SMILES CC1=CC=C(C=C1)C(=NNC(=O)CN2C3=C(C=C(C=C3)Cl)C4=NC5=CC=CC=C5N=C42)C

Property Insights of CAS 116990-02-4 - C25H20ClN5O

The XLogP value of 5.23992 indicates that CAS 116990-02-4 - C25H20ClN5O is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. The TPSA of 72.17 Ų falls within the moderate polarity range, balancing permeability and solubility for CAS 116990-02-4 - C25H20ClN5O. Following Lipinski's Rule of Five, CAS 116990-02-4 - C25H20ClN5O has 1 hydrogen bond donor(s) and 4 hydrogen bond acceptor(s), which may warrant consideration for formulation optimization.
